About the Team
The Alignment team at OpenAI is dedicated to ensuring that AI systems are safe, trustworthy, and consistently aligned with human values, even as they scale in complexity and capability. The team develops methodologies that enable AI to robustly follow human intent across adversarial and high-stakes scenarios.
The team's approach has two pillars:
- Harnessing improved capabilities into alignment, ensuring that alignment techniques improve rather than break as capabilities grow.
- Centering humans by developing mechanisms and interfaces that enable people to express their intent and supervise and control AI systems, including in highly complex situations.
About the Role
As a Research Engineer or Research Scientist on the Alignment team, you will help ensure that AI systems consistently follow human intent in complex and unpredictable scenarios. You will design and implement scalable solutions for AI alignment and integrate human oversight into AI decision-making.
The role is suited to someone who can move from an ambiguous model-behavior question to a concrete experimental setup: formulate a hypothesis, build an evaluation or intervention, run the experiment, analyze the result, and determine what the evidence supports. This role may be based in San Francisco or London, subject to team needs and location approval.
Responsibilities
- Develop and evaluate alignment capabilities that are subjective, context-dependent, and difficult to measure.
- Design evaluations to reliably measure risks and alignment with human intent and values.
- Build tools and evaluations to study and test model robustness in different situations.
- Design experiments to understand how alignment scales as a function of compute, data, context and action lengths, and adversarial resources.
- Design and evaluate new human-AI interaction paradigms and scalable oversight methods that redefine how humans interact with, understand, and supervise models.
- Train models to be calibrated on correctness and risk.
- Design novel approaches for using AI in alignment research.
